I recommend the MRAD. There's always going to come a time where you decide to play "musical rifles" . It just happens. My Gen3 started out on my KAC 5.56 upper then briefly visited my 6.8 SPC and an 18" T3X in 6.5 Creedmoor for Hog duty.

Having a non specific reticle with dope cards for each load/gun just gives that scope ultimate flexibility.
